Nursery Practitioner - Qualifies to Level 2 minimum
37 hours pw
Initially temporary with possibility of permanent role(s)
We are seeking two caring, enthusiastic, and dedicated Nursery Practitioners to join our early years team. The ideal candidate(s) will support the learning and development of children aged 0–5 years in a safe, stimulating, and nurturing environment, in line with the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ework.
Key Responsibilities:
• Provide high-quality care and education to children in line with EYFS standards.
• Plan and implement age-appropriate activities that promote physical, emotional, intellectual, and social development.
• Observe, assess, and record children’s progress and share findings with parents and carers.
• Maintain a safe, clean, and welcoming environment.
• Build positive relationships with children, parents, and colleagues.
• Ensure safeguarding and child protection policies are followed at all times.
• Support children with personal care routines, including feeding, toileting, and dressing.
• Participate in staff meetings, training, and development opportunities.
Requirements:
• Level 2 or 3 qualification in Childcare or Early Years Education (or equivalent).
• Experience working with children in a nursery or early years setting.
• Knowledge of the EYFS framework and child development.
•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
• A caring, patient, and enthusiastic attitude.
• Enhanced DBS check – this is compulsory along with suitable reference as St Mary’s College adheres to all safer recruitment policies
Desirable:
• Paediatric First Aid certification.
• Knowledge of safeguarding procedures and policies.
